Well, I've got a 98 RST. T3/T4, walbro 255, vortech SFMU, stock injectors and coil. Haven't had any problems with it (engine wise) since I got the new motor in until recently. As soon as I crank it the rpms' drop down to around 550-700 and it sounds like it has a massive misfire and it will stay like that until I run the rpms up to about 2500-3500, hold it there for a second, let off the throttle and it will idle normal and run fine the rest of the time until it cools down again. Vacuum drops down alot until I rev it up and goes to normal after I do hit the throttle.

It does it only during warm up, every warm up. I'm going to swap injectors when I get a chance to the 330s I have just hanging out in my room and see if that's the problem. But any other ideas are more than welcome.

I always like to start with the IAC when it comes to idle issues with our motor. Take it off, clean it thoroughly, OHM it out, and if all is well reinstall it.

I had a similar problem a while back, mine was the IAC. If you are thinking the injectors are too big for idle, what does your afr look like when idling? But like ^^ said, test the IAC and clean it before you go swapping injectors.
